Minutes:
The Sub-Committee received a report concerning the City Lighting Strategy which sought to improve the quality, efficiency, sustainability and consistency of lighting for the whole City, providing a holistic approach to lighting and helping to ensure a safe, vibrant and pleasant night environment for businesses, residents and visitors.
The Strategy also considers the negative consequences of artificial lighting and how a healthy and sustainable balance can be achieved between light and darkness within the City, maintaining safety and security considerations as paramount.
RESOLVED - That the draft City Lighting Strategy be approved for public consultation to be initiated in January 2018.
